MMA Fighting has PFL 2018 World Championship results for the PFL fight card Monday night at Hulu Theater at Madison Square Garden in New York.
On the main card, six champions ranging from featherweight to heavyweight will be determined with each divisional winner also collecting a $1,000,000 prize, plus two-time Olympic judo gold medalist Kayla Harrison fights Moriel Charneski in a lightweight bout.

Main card (NBC Sports, Facebook at 7 p.m. ET)
Welterweight Championship
Magomed Magomedkerimov def. Ray Cooper III via submission (guillotine choke) (R2, 2:18)
Heavyweight Championship
Philipe Lins def. Josh Copeland via TKO (strikes) (R4, :30)
Light Heavyweight Championship
Sean O’Connell def. Vinny Magalhaes via TKO (corner stoppage) (R3, 5:00)
Lightweight Bout
Kayla Harrison def. Moriel Charneski via TKO (ground-and-pound) (R1, 3:39) (recap)
Lightweight Championship
Natan Schulte def. Rashid Magomedov via UD (48-46 x3)*
*Magomedov was deducted one point in round two for an eye poke
Featherweight Championship
Lance Palmer def. Steven Siler via UD (50-43, 50-45, 49-46)
Middleweight Championship
Louis Taylor def. Abusupiyan Magomedov via KO (punch) (R1, :33) (video)
